0
问答首页 最新问题 热门问题 等待回答标签广场
我要提问

如何在实际应用中保证RTC芯片的精度?

提问者:jf_flKCinZb 地点:- 浏览次数:64 提问时间:08-16 15:11
我有更好的答案
提 交
1条回答
jf_L7xG2ijs 08-16 15:11

实时时钟(RTC)芯片是一种用于提供精确时间信息的集成电路,广泛应用于计算机、通信设备、嵌入式系统等领域。在实际应用中,保证RTC芯片的精度是非常重要的,以下是一些关键措施:

1. 温度补偿:RTC芯片的精度会受到温度变化的影响。使用温度补偿晶体振荡器(TCXO)或数字温度补偿晶体振荡器(DTCO)可以减少温度对频率的影响。

2. 电源稳定性:电源波动会影响RTC芯片的稳定性。确保RTC芯片的电源供应稳定,使用电源管理电路来减少电源噪声。

3. 晶振选择:选择高质量的晶振对于保证RTC的精度至关重要。晶振的品质因数(Q值)越高,其频率稳定性越好。

4. 时钟源选择:除了内部晶振,RTC还可以使用外部时钟源,如外部晶振或时钟信号。选择高精度的外部时钟源可以提高系统的时间精度。

5. 软件校准:通过软件定期校准RTC,可以补偿长期漂移。例如,可以设置系统在网络连接时与网络时间服务器同步。

6. 低功耗模式:在系统不活跃时,将RTC置于低功耗模式可以减少能耗,同时保持时间的准确性。

7. 电磁兼容性(EMC):确保RTC芯片的电磁兼容性,避免外部电磁干扰影响其性能。

8. 布局和布线:在PCB设计中,合理的布局和布线可以减少信号干扰,提高RTC芯片的稳定性。例如,将RTC芯片放置在远离高噪声源的位置,并使用短而粗的走线连接晶振。

9. 滤波和去耦:在RTC芯片的电源和地线之间使用适当的滤波和去耦电容,可以减少电源噪声对RTC的影响。

10. 定期维护:定期检查和维护RTC芯片,包括更换电池、校准时间和检查硬件连接。

11. 使用高精度RTC模块:选择市场上已知的高精度RTC模块,这些模块通常经过了严格的测试和校准。

12. 环境控制:在可能的情况下,控制RTC芯片所处的环境条件,如温度、湿度等,以减少环境因素对精度的影响。

通过上述措施,可以在很大程度上保证RTC芯片在实际应用中的精度,从而确保系统的时间同步和可靠性。

撰写答案
提 交
1 / 3
1 / 3